Jones, Sun win again she records another double-double

Mon, Jun 17th 2019, 08:37 AM

 

Jonquel “JJ” Jones and the Connecticut Sun continued their impressive play, beating up on the last two champions, as the Women’s National Basketball Association (WNBA) continued over the weekend.
Jones had 16 points and 12 rebounds in leading the Sun past the 2017 WNBA Champions, the Minnesota Lynx, on the road, on Friday; and then followed that up with a 13-point, 11-rebound performance against the reigning champions, the Seattle Storm, at home, on Sunday.
